When circuit boards need to plug directly into a motherboard, backplane, or slot interface, using cables or loose wiring can introduce signal loss, misalignment, and mechanical instability. In systems where boards are frequently inserted or removed for servicing or upgrades, connection reliability is critical. Card edge connectors solve this by allowing the PCB edge itself to act as the mating interface, providing a compact and repeatable electrical connection.

Lifecycle and Replacement Considerations

Card edge connectors are typically selected early in PCB mechanical and enclosure design because pad layout, board thickness, and slot dimensions depend on them. When a connector reaches end-of-life, replacing it can be challenging. Changes in contact spacing, plating, or retention force can affect electrical reliability and mechanical fit.

This is a common challenge in industrial automation, telecom infrastructure, and embedded computing platforms where systems remain in service for many years. Maintenance teams often require the same connector specifications to ensure compatibility without hardware redesign.

Delays in sourcing compatible card edge connectors can result in production stoppages, extended field repair times, and higher lifecycle support costs.

FAQs

What is a card edge connector?

A card edge connector allows a PCB to plug directly into a slot interface using conductive pads on the board edge, eliminating the need for separate connectors.

Why use card edge connectors instead of cable connections?

They reduce component count, improve signal integrity, save space, and enable fast board replacement in modular systems.

Where are card edge connectors commonly used?

They are widely used in industrial automation systems, telecom equipment, embedded computing platforms, and modular electronic devices.

What factors are important when selecting a card edge connector?

Important factors include contact pitch, plating durability, insertion force, signal speed capability, operating temperature range, and mating cycle life.
